On Mar 25, 15:05, Glenn Auerbach wrote:
>I've never seen one of these 2-game total goals series.
>During the second game, does the arena scoreboard show the
>score from the second game (thereby assuming everyone in
>attendance knows what happened during the first game)?  Or
>does the scoreboard show the accumulated goal total for the
>series?
 
As I recall, the scoreboard shows only the second-game score... in other words,
it's being treated as a for-real second game, rather than the second half of a
120-minute game.  At least, this is how it was done the last time I saw a
total-goals series, which was a dozen years ago.
 
I'll admit that part of the reason I consider the total-goals series an even
stupider idea than the ECAC's experiment with the ten-minute minigame in their
quarterfinals is that my beloved Big Red lost in the NCAA quarters twice
despite winning the second game each time.  Have you ever seen a team hanging
its heads after a WIN??  Or conversely, whooping it up big-time after a LOSS??
 It's bizarre, to say the least.
